WebThe reaction occurring is the combustion of hydrogen to form water: 2H 2 (g) + O 2 (g) → 2H 2 O (g), ΔH = –484 kJ mol –1. The energy released appears as heat, light, sound and kinetic energy, similar to the situation in an internal combustion engine. WebJun 18, 2024 · Carbon Oxides. Carbon forms two important gases with oxygen: carbon monoxide, CO, and carbon dioxide, CO 2. Carbon oxides are important components of the atmosphere, and they are parts of the carbon cycle.
